Klasse ViewProperties
java.lang.Object
org.deidentifier.arx.gui.view.impl.utility.ViewProperties
- Alle implementierten Schnittstellen:
IView,ViewStatisticsBasic
- Bekannte direkte Unterklassen:
ViewPropertiesInput,ViewPropertiesOutput
This view displays basic properties about input or output data.
-
Verschachtelte Klassen - Übersicht
Verschachtelte KlassenModifizierer und TypKlasseBeschreibungprotected classA class for properties displayed in the tree view. -
Feldübersicht
FelderModifizierer und TypFeldBeschreibungprotected final ControllerInternal stuff.protected ModelInternal stuff.protected final org.eclipse.swt.widgets.CompositeInternal stuff.protected final List<ViewProperties.Property> Internal stuff.protected org.eclipse.jface.viewers.TreeViewerInternal stuff. -
Konstruktorübersicht
KonstruktorenModifiziererKonstruktorBeschreibungprotectedViewProperties(org.eclipse.swt.widgets.Composite parent, Controller controller, ModelEvent.ModelPart target, ModelEvent.ModelPart reset) Constructor. -
Methodenübersicht
Modifizierer und TypMethodeBeschreibungprotected doubleasRelativeValue(InformationLoss<?> infoLoss, ARXResult result) Converts an information loss into a relative value in percent TODO: Code duplicate from NodePropertiesView.voiddispose()Disposes the view.protected abstract voiddoUpdate(ModelEvent.ModelPart part) Implement this to update the view.protected AnalysisContextReturns the context.org.eclipse.swt.widgets.CompositeReturns the parent compositeprotected voidrefresh()Refreshes the treevoidreset()Resets the view.voidupdate(ModelEvent event) Updates the view.Von Klasse geerbte Methoden java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itVon Schnittstelle geerbte Methoden org.deidentifier.arx.gui.view.impl.utility.ViewStatisticsBasic
getType
-
Felddetails
-
roots
Internal stuff. -
root
protected final org.eclipse.swt.widgets.Composite rootInternal stuff. -
model
Internal stuff. -
controller
Internal stuff. -
treeViewer
protected org.eclipse.jface.viewers.TreeViewer treeViewerInternal stuff.
-
-
Konstruktordetails
-
ViewProperties
protected ViewProperties(org.eclipse.swt.widgets.Composite parent, Controller controller, ModelEvent.ModelPart target, ModelEvent.ModelPart reset) Constructor.- Parameter:
parent-controller-target-reset-
-
-
Methodendetails
-
dispose
public void dispose()Beschreibung aus Schnittstelle kopiert:IViewDisposes the view. -
getParent
public org.eclipse.swt.widgets.Composite getParent()Beschreibung aus Schnittstelle kopiert:ViewStatisticsBasicReturns the parent composite- Angegeben von:
getParentin SchnittstelleViewStatisticsBasic- Gibt zurück:
-
reset
public void reset()Beschreibung aus Schnittstelle kopiert:IViewResets the view. -
update
Beschreibung aus Schnittstelle kopiert:IViewUpdates the view. -
asRelativeValue
Converts an information loss into a relative value in percent TODO: Code duplicate from NodePropertiesView.- Parameter:
infoLoss-result-- Gibt zurück:
-
getContext
Returns the context.- Gibt zurück:
-
refresh
protected void refresh()Refreshes the tree -
doUpdate
Implement this to update the view.- Parameter:
part-
-